الدرس 4: طرق إستخدام ال void و ومجالاتها (دورة C#)
بسم الله الرحمن الرحيم السلام عليكم ورحمة الله وبركاته الدرس 4: مهارات إستخدام ال void ومجالاتها الان سوف نبدأ بحديث هام جدا وهو الكلمة المحجوزة void... أولا قم بإنشاء مشروع جديد وأختر Console Application (( ال Console Application هو تطبيق يستخدم إلى القيام بمهمة معينة ((مثلا حذف بعض الملفات)) ومن ثم الإغلاق)) والان سوف تجد أنه كتب تلقائيا ما يلي: كود PHP:
إن كل ما نكتب في الأمر Main سوف ينفذ عند بدء البرنامج مثلا: كود PHP:
السبب: أن ال Console تغلق فور ما تنتهي مهمتها ((عندما يموت كل ال Theards الحية الأمامية سوف نشرح ذلك في ما بعد )) الان سوف نقوم بعمل أمر خاص بنا ولكون أسمه Myvoid ولكن قبل ذلك عليي تعريفك بمجالات رؤية بعض الكلمات المحجوزة التالية: public: تظهر إلى كل محتوى المشروع الحالي مع إمكانية الظهور إلى خارج البرنامج ولذلك تستخدم في ال Class Library (سوف نتطرق لشرحها في ما بعد ) لكي يتمكن المستخدم من رؤية الأوامر التي تحويها private: يمكن رؤيتها من خلال البرنامج الحالي فقط!! والان سوف نبدأ بعمل أمر جديد لنا... أولا أكتب ما يلي (( أنتبه: يجب أن يكون الأمر ينتمي إلى Class وليس ل NameSpace)) فمكان الكتابة الان سوف يكون هنا : كود PHP:
كود PHP:
والان نكتب في الأمر Main كود PHP:
(( أنتبه لن يتم ظهور الأمر Myvoid إذا لم يكن من نوع shared لذلك إستخدمنا static)) كود PHP:
النتيجة أن البرنامج ظهر وكتب الرسالة ( My Void Working) ثم أغلق ولكن كيف نعطي args للأمر الذي قمنا بصنعه؟؟؟ مثلا أنا أريد أمر أرسل له رقمين يعود لي بناتج جمعهما سوف يكون كالتالي: كود PHP:
فما هذا ال Total ??? هو الذي من خلاله سوف يعيد ناتج الجمع عن طريق الكلمة المحجوزة ref فمثلا لو أردنا أن نرجع قيمة نصية string يكون الكود كالتالي: ref string nameofvar (( ملاحظة يمكنك إستخدام الكلمة المحجوزة out بدلا من ref )) إلى اللقاء في الدرس القادم إن شاء الله... منقووووووووول |
وعليكم السلام والله فعلاً دروس ممتعة وغاايــــــــــة في الأهمية ،، جزاكم الله خيرا على هذا المجهود الأكثررر من رآآآآآآئــــــــــــــــع وفقكم الله ،، // |
الساعة الآن 05:24 AM. |
Powered by vBulletin® v3.8.4,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. , TranZ By
Almuhajir
النسخة الفضية